Created At

Oct 24, 2017

Last Update

Jun 12, 2018

Platforms

HC 2

Views

5963

Download

238

FUNCTIONS

  • VD enable to control basic functions 

INSTALATION

TV Setup

  • Go to the Settings -> Network -> Home network -> IP control
  • Set Simple IP control to On
  • Set Authentication to Normal and Pre shared key
  • Set your own Pre shared key

Scenes

  • login to your Fibaro Home Center
  • go to the Scenes tab
  • create a new one scene called Sony Bravia Pilot
  • set Max. running instances to 1
  • set Run scene to manual
  • select Scene hidden
  • go to advanced tab
  • paste sony-bravia-pilot.lua content to the textfield ()
  • save your scene
  • scroll down and copy scene
  • paste sony-bravia-app-control.lua content to the textfield
  • back to the general tab
  • rename copied scene as Sony Bravia App Control
  • save your scene 

Variable 

  • go to the Panels tab
  • click on the Variables Panel at the left menu
  • create variables: SB_APP, SB_APPCTRL_SCENEID, SB_IRCC, SB_PILOT_SCENEID, SB_PSK, SB_IP
  • set your sony bravia key to the SB_PSK variabe
  • set your Sony Bravia Pilot scene id to the SB_PILOT_SCENEID
  • set your Sony Bravia App Control scene id to the SB_APPCTRL_SCENEID 

Virtual Device

  • go to Devices tab
  • click on the Add or remove device at the left menu
  • scroll down to the To add the Virtual Device section and import a fibaro-sony-bravia-pilot.vfib
  • set ip of your Sony Bravia TV
  • assign a new created device to your room

If you want to control more than one device just import fibaro-sony-bravia-pilot.vfib multiple times. (scenes and variables should be created only once)

Latest version you can find here or inside attachment.

Changelog:

17.05.2018: 1.2.1.1

  • add instruction how to setup your Sony Bravia TV to be ready to be controlled by Fibaro Sony Bravia Remote Control

28.04.2018: 1.2.1

  • add dedicated IRCC code for the TV and TV/RADIO buttons

28.04.2018: 1.2

  • added support for multiple devices

16.04.2018: 1.1

  • added ON/OFF buttons (at the bottom of the remote)

27 Comments,  Want to add comment please login
C3b761617e5104a2d027d2fae3173595

4th bullet under "Variable": Where do I get the "Sony Bravia key" from?

27f8356cd5f7a0c54a569bbe9c34828d

cool! works fine

27f8356cd5f7a0c54a569bbe9c34828d

@Pierre Bosquet, you can set the 'Sony Bravia key' in your network configuration menu of your Bravia TV. After that you copy it in the variable of your HC.

A8ecf108946e22cc62c6d07183015eae

you need to enable PSK in TV's menu here is how: On your TV go to: [Settings] → [Network] → [Home Network Setup] → [IP Control] → [Authentication] → [Normal and Pre-Shared Key] This will enable PSK, next step is to set PSK Go to: [Settings] → [Network] → [Home Network Setup] → [IP Control] → [Pre-Shared Key] → [0000] So your PSK is now 0000 then you can setup HC2 global variable SB_PSK to 0000

38b12bad54bcafe0cee7e4f8f0a13d31

Plug in worked for a week, but now scene displays message: error connection refused. Have you got a solution for that problem?